2017-07-25 19 views
-1

こんにちは、通話中にバックグラウンドでIVRを再生しようとしています。私は音を鳴らす必要はありません。私はこれまでアスタリスクバックグラウンド機能が期待どおりに再生されない

exten => _X.,1,Progress() 
exten => _X.,2,Background(you_have&minutes&dollar&you_have&dollar) 
exten => _X.,3,AGI(mybilling.php) 
exten => _X.,n,Hangup 

そのが働いていない

extensions.confファイルのファイルを次のように試してみました。それはPlayback()のように働き、IVR終了後に開始(開始)します。

私は、コールが演奏背景音楽に関するすべてのアイデアが理解されるであろうユーザーに

に送信されている間に、このIVRの背景を再生する必要があります。

私はDIAL()mオプションを試しましたが、デフォルトファイルの代わりにivrを再生する方法はありません。 私はphpagiを使用しています。ここで、ivrはagiスクリプトで再生します。

誰も許容AGIスクリプトを使用してこの問題を解決することができます。アスタリスクバージョン1.8

+0

問題はどのようにPHPに関連していますか? –

答えて

1

あなたはそれが何をしているのか注意深く読んでいないと思います。

その後はwaitExtenでのみ動作します。

すなわちあなたがこの

exten =>s,1,Background(file) 
same => n,WaitExten(5);wait upt 5 sec, STILL PLAY FILE 

exten => 1,1,Noop(1 pressed) 

好きならば、それは動作します。

他の変形はありません。あなたは追加のチャネルにおける会議ブリッジまたはchanspyでプレーを必要としたいように行うには

関連する問題